On Wed, Jun 16, 2010 at 08:34:02PM +0900, KOSAKI Motohiro wrote:
> Now, oom are using "child->mm != p->mm" check to distinguish subthread.
> But It's incorrect. vfork() child also have the same ->mm.
>
> This patch change to use same_thread_group() instead.
Hmm. I think we don't use it to distinguish subthread.
We use it for finding child process which is not vforked.
I can't understand your point.
